I was wondering if anyone has noticed any differences in the responsiveness
of RealSpeak Solo Direct in the recent JAWS releases?

 

In March when I updated to JAWS 10.0.1139 (I think that is the build
number), I noticed that RealSpeak Solo Direct responded differently and,
especially when navigating at faster speeds (arrowing through my iTunes
Music Library to find a song is a good example) it inserted snipits of text
into the string of speech.  For example, it would read a word (or two) from
the Album field and then start reading correctly with the track's name, etc.

I wish I knew more about technology so I could accurately (and intelegently)
tell you guys where exactly RSD is getting this text into the speech output;
all I can tell is that it is coming from the application I am using; it is
just not the right text to be read at that time.

So, I went back and copied my JAWS 10.0.512 RealSpeak.jls file in place of
the current .jls file and that fixed the problem.

This problem is ongoing in JAWS 11; I have again replaced the JAWS 11
RealSpeak.jls with the JAWS 10 version of that file, and again it is fixed.

I am bothered, though, that I have to resort to that type of modification to
get the desired results.

 

Has anyone else had any problems with RealSpeak Solo Direct/noticed any
differences in recent releases of JAWS?
